Montpellier want £16m for Arsenal strike target
Posted Wednesday, February 15, 2012 by Talksport.co.uk
Montpellier have slapped a massive £16m price-tag on Arsenal target Olivier Giroud.
Arsenal have tracked the striker for some time now and were mulling over a January move.
Arsene Wenger decided not to make a bid last month, instead opting to keep an eye on Giroud's situation in France.
The 25-year-old is said to be keen on a move to England and hopes to secure a switch in the summer but Montpellier are eager to get the best price possible for him.
The French club hope to spark an auction between Arsenal and Juventus in the summer as the Serie A giants are also said to be keen on Giroud.
But the bidding is likely to have to start at around £16m for the France international, who has scored 28 goals in 59 league games for Montpellier.
Montpellier believe they are in a strong bargaining position when it comes to dealing with interest from elsewhere as the player's contract expires in 2014.
